How To Correctly Choose The Right Tennis Equipment For You

Skills and talent may be important for an athlete, but so are the athletic equipment and gears that he uses in order to play well in the game. The equipment and apparels that you are about to use would mean a lot in the game and it could even determine your chances of losing or winning. There’s no one and only equipment when it comes to tennis because one needs several apparels for it.

Tennis usually require their players to use several equipment such as rackets, shoes, balls, clothing, a tennis court, and practice gears. Each apparel plays a specific role in making the player perform better in each game. It so happens that sponsoring is such a common practice for sports equipment companies, but first and foremost they would keep a close look on the potential player they are giving away products to in order for them to determine what exact gears would suit the player’s needs and style of playing.

For those tennis players who are still starting out with amateur tennis and are planning on buying equipment, here are some tips that will help you find the right tennis apparels for you:

First and foremost the first thing you have to shop for would be the basics of tennis, which is the tennis racket. Obviously you will not be able to play tennis without a tennis racket. Choosing tennis rackets may bring you to a lot of high quality and expensive brands, but it’s not always about the price and the name because it’s all about how it fits you and your styles.

It doesn’t mean that the most expensive ones are always the best. Each player has a unique playing style, so it would be best if you base the racket that you buy according to what suits your style best. The dimensions of the tennis racket could really mean a lot and affect one’s shots as well, which is why it is best that you first check every dimension of the tennis racket you are about to buy, such as the head weight, height, frame materials, and as well as the strings.

Tennis balls are as important as rackets as well. Tennis balls are usually have a diameter of 2.7 inches and they come in light green colors. Although there are varying types of tennis balls, such as those based on felt, bounce production, and speed, most often tennis balls are only based on pressure-less and pressurized ones. Sometimes these balls are also made specifically for a certain tournament.

One shouldn’t really have to choose the most expensive tennis equipment brand, the most important thing to remember is that one should choose those brands that are worth the money, durable, as well as one that fits perfectly for your style and needs.
